SUNY New Paltz Tennis Falls 6-1 to Soon to be NJAC Opponent TCNJ
New Paltz, NY — The State University of New York at New Paltz fell 6-1 too soon to be conference opponent The College of New Jersey on Saturday. Another really tough loss against a very attacking team says coach Rob Bruley . Our last six matches have seen the team really challenged against some top-class opponents. Our highlight of the day was Patrycja Filonik winning at #3 singles. Doubles: Alex Krol and Justine Stanejko played first doubles falling in their match 6-2.
